Some of you may know this but for those that don't, the Toyo Proxes are a pretty popular tire for pro touring rigs. I just slapped a set of 315/35/17's on my car and was pretty shocked by how much wider they are than the Kumho Ecstas that were being replaced.
The R888R's were a good 3/4" to an 1" wider than the Kuhmho's. My car has alot of rear tire under it for not having tubs, what most consider to be the max. So when I saw them I choked a little. Good news is no rubbing yet, but I haven't pushed the car either.
For those that are switching to a Toyo, at least the R888R, take into consideration a minimum of 3/4" extra width on that tire.
